The Evolution of Women’s MMA: From "Never" to "Record-Breaking"
To understand the magnitude of Rousey’s statement, we have to look back at the history of the sport. It wasn’t long ago that UFC President Dana White famously said women would "never" fight in the Octagon. It was the charisma and dominance of Ronda Rousey that forced his hand. However, before Rousey, there was Gina Carano. Carano’s 2009 fight against Cris Cyborg was the first time women headlined a major MMA event, proving that there was a massive market for high-level female competition.
Rousey has often credited Carano for being the reason she started MMA in the first place. By stating that this fight would "smash" records, Rousey is acknowledging that the foundation laid by Carano, combined with the house that Rousey built in the UFC, has created a financial ceiling that hasn't been fully explored. Today, women headline UFC cards regularly, but none possess the specific "Titan vs. Titan" aura that a Rousey-Carano match would command.
The "Carano Factor" and Her Hollywood Hiatus
Gina Carano left the sport in 2009 after her loss to Cyborg to pursue a highly successful career in acting, appearing in Fast & Furious 6, Deadpool, and The Mandalorian. Her long absence from the cage has created a sense of mystique. Fans wonder: Does she still have the power? Can her Muay Thai striking handle Rousey's Olympic-level Judo? This curiosity is what drives PPV buys. While she has been out of the game for over a decade, her physical condition and training have remained topics of discussion among the MMA community.
Ronda Rousey’s Legacy and the "One Fight Only" Stipulation
Ronda Rousey has been very selective about her potential return. Since leaving the UFC following losses to Holly Holm and Amanda Nunes, she transitioned into a dominant run in the WWE. However, she has consistently maintained that Gina Carano is the only opponent for whom she would come out of retirement. This specificity creates a "limited edition" feel to the event. It’s not just another fight; it’s a historical closure to an era. Rousey knows that her brand remains incredibly valuable, and she is unwilling to put her body through a training camp for anything less than a monumental, record-breaking payday.
Technical Matchup: Grappling vs. Striking in the Modern Era
While the financial talk dominates the headlines, the technical aspect of Rousey vs. Carano is equally fascinating. In their respective primes, they represented the two pillars of MMA. Rousey was the ultimate specialist, using her world-class Judo to take opponents down and finish them with her signature armbar. Carano was a pioneer of Muay Thai in MMA, using precise striking, clinch work, and powerful knees to dismantle opponents.
If they were to fight today, the dynamic would change. Both women are older, and the sport has evolved. However, the "stylistic clash" remains. Would Rousey be able to close the distance against a taller, longer striker like Carano? Or would Carano’s time away from the sport make her vulnerable to Rousey’s explosive takedowns? This tactical uncertainty is exactly what makes the fight so compelling to the "hardcore" fans, while the "casual" fans tune in for the spectacle.

Impact on the Future of Women’s Sports Pay
Rousey’s assertion is about more than just her own bank account. A record-breaking payday for a Rousey vs. Carano fight would set a new benchmark for what is possible in women's sports. For years, the gender pay gap in professional sports has been a major point of contention. In combat sports, however, pay is often tied directly to "draw power."
If Rousey and Carano can prove that a women’s fight can generate revenue comparable to a Conor McGregor or a Floyd Mayweather fight, it changes the negotiation leverage for every female fighter coming after them. It proves that the "ceiling" is non-existent when the right personalities and the right storylines are presented to the public. This fight could serve as the ultimate proof of concept for female athletes as premier commercial entities.

2. What weight class would the fight take place in?
This is a major hurdle. Rousey fought at 135 lbs (Bantamweight), while Carano typically fought at 145 lbs (Featherweight). A "Catchweight" of 140 lbs or a fight at 145 lbs seems the most likely scenario if the bout were to happen.
